Yuleba
Results 1 - 1 of 1
0 reviews
The Yuleba Creek Rest Area is a place to pull off the main road and take a short break from driving, walk over to the creek and you've nearly seen all there is here of interest.
Entrance to the Yuleba Creek Rest Area
Yuleba Creek Rest Area location ma ...
Read More...